About Texas Secured Loan Agreement Lawyers
Our Texas financial lawyers help businesses and individuals with their legal needs. A few of the major industries that represent Texas's economy include agriculture, oil and gas, and tourism.
Our platform has lawyers that specialize in secured loan agreements. A secured loan agreement is a contract between a borrower and a lender. The borrower will give collateral to the lender to get access to money from the lender. ContractCounsel’s approach makes legal services affordable by removing unnecessary law firm overhead.
